Kentucky Derby and Kentucky Oaks Preparations at Churchill Downs
A groom prepares his horses for the track during early morning workouts as they prepares for the 151st running of the Kentucky Derby at Churchill Downs, Tuesday, April 29, 2025 in Louisville, Kentucky. Photo by John Sommers II/UPI